National Law University, Delhi, through its Centre for Regulatory Studies (CRS), has opened enrolment for a certificate course on Capital Market Transactions: IPOs, QIPs, Rights & Hybrids. The course runs under The Practice Series, a joint initiative of NLU Delhi and Mentblue, a practitioner-led legal education platform founded and run by former Tier 1 law firm lawyers.
It is a two-month, practice-oriented programme that takes participants through a capital markets transaction the way it is actually executed: from structuring the offer through diligence, the offer document, marketing, pricing and allotment, to listing and post-listing compliance. Across 17 live online sessions, partners and senior practitioners from India's leading law firms teach using the frameworks and documents they use in live mandates.
NLU Delhi approves the curriculum, provides institutional oversight, supervises assessment standards and awards the certificate. Mentblue designs the curriculum, convenes the faculty and runs the course end to end. The Course Director is Dr. Raghav Pandey, Assistant Professor at NLU Delhi and Director of the Centre for Regulatory Studies.

Participants receive a Certificate of Completion issued by National Law University, Delhi, conducted by the Centre for Regulatory Studies in academic collaboration with Mentblue, for the August to October 2026 cohort. The certificate is signed by the Course Director and the Course Coordinator and carries a certificate number.
Attendance requirement: a minimum of 75% attendance across the live sessions is required for certification.
